What are the must-see historical places and other sights to visit in Old Town Albuquerque?
Favorite places to visit include Old Town Plaza, Albuquerque Museum, and New Mexico Museum of Natural History and Science. A couple of additional sights to add to your agenda are American International Rattlesnake Museum and Fermin Hernandez Fine Art Gallery.
What is a historic hotel like in Old Town Albuquerque?
Historic hotels give guests a chance to stay in a building recognized with a national historic designation. Historic hotels throughout the world have had many former lives and uses, such as stately homes, palaces or even lodges, old police stations or skyscrapers. These types of hotels in Old Town Albuquerque usually retain authentic characteristics such as period features or traditional architecture in guestrooms or communal spaces.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is more common in Asia and Europe, wheareas the term "historic hotel" is more commonly used in the U.S. but overall the terms are quite similar. The architecture and building of a historic hotel is generally what's most important. For a heritage hotel, often it's the cultural value and how it inspired the community.
